Roll out your mat for evening yoga
Try a bedtime yoga video on YouTube to relax the body and prepare it for sleep. Focus on breathing deeply and extending your exhale to fully wind down. You can even do this yoga video in the comfort of your own bed!
If you don’t want to watch a video, start by stretching your neck, and then lie down and hug your knees into your chest. Rock side to side and bring your legs to 90-degree angles. Hold your feet and keep rocking side to side. Hug your right knee into the chest and extend the left leg down. Draw the right knee across the body and turn your gaze to the left. Repeat on the other side. Windshield wipe your legs back and forth and then lie with your palms facing up and let your feet fall away from each other. Namastay in bed.
Make your own wellness tea
A soothing way to end the day is to drink some warm wellness tea before bed. There is nothing like tea to get you ready for sleep. Adding ginger to your tea can soothe digestion and boost your immunity. Boil some water on the stove and drop a peeled piece of ginger into the pot—roughly a 1-inch piece. After 10-15 minutes pour the water into a mug and add a splash of lemon juice and honey.
Turn off all technology
The blue light emitted from your laptop, cellphone, and TV can greatly disturb your sleep and your health. Remove all tech from your bedroom and try to avoid technology at least an hour before you go to bed. Cover up any lights in your bedroom so you can sleep in complete darkness. This is the best way to get your beauty sleep.
